At only 19, East London-based Jvck James has already delivered some of the finest sonics well beyond his young years. Having reached acclaim with his previous releases ‘On My Way’ and ‘Fears’ earlier in the summer, the youngster has now returned with his strongest track to-date, the gorgeous ‘Wine’.
Explaining the inspiration of the song, Jvck says “At such a young age we all make mistakes. Sometimes that’s a good thing and just part of growing up; over time we age like a fine wine!”.
